Notable locations in zip code 66952: Lebanon Wastewater Plant (A), Midway Co - Operative Association Grain Elevator Number 3 (B), Midway Co - Operative Association Grain Elevator Number 8 (C), Lebanon Fire Department (D), Lebanon Community Library (E), Lebanon City Hall (F). Display/hide their locations on the map
Churches in zip code 66952 include: Mount Hope Church (A), Oak Creek Church (B), Odessa Church (C), Lebanon Christian Church (D), Lebanon United Methodist Church (E). Display/hide their locations on the map
Cemeteries: North Oak Creek Cemetery (1), Custer Cemetery (2), Sweet Home Cemetery (3), Price Cemetery (4), Oak Hill Cemetery (5), Oriole Cemetery (6), Webb Hill Cemetery (7). Display/hide their locations on the map
Streams, rivers, and creeks: East Oak Creek (A), Spring Creek (B), Monkey Run (C), Frog Creek (D), West Oak Creek (E), Middle Oak Creek (F), McCracken Branch (G), Wolf Creek (H), Pawnee Creek (I). Display/hide their locations on the map
